In one paragraph what are the requirements for becoming a naturalized citizen in the United States.
Harman [31]

Answer:

Be at least 18 years of age at the time you file the application.Have been a lawful permanent resident for the past three or five years (depending on which naturalization category you are applying under).Have continuous residence and physical presence in the United States. Be able to read, write, and speak basic English. Demonstrate good moral character. Demonstrate a knowledge and understanding of U.S. history and government. Demonstrate a loyalty to the principles of the U.S. Constitution and Be willing to take the Oath of Allegiance.
